A Stellar Symphony: The Cosmic Dance of Life and Death
Within the vast depths of space, a mesmerizing ballet unfolds. Stars, those incandescent beacons of light and heat, are born from collapsing masses of gas and dust, igniting in spectacular bursts. Their lives are fueled by the relentless conversion of hydrogen into helium, radiating energy that illuminates the cosmos. Yet, like all things, stars eventually reach their twilight, culminating in dramatic deaths. Galactic Collisions: Shaping the Universe's Landscape
Across the vast expanse of space, galaxies dance in a cosmic ballet. Their celestial bodies, held together by gravity, can be in constant motion, orbiting around a common center. Occasionally, these massive structures collide, resulting in spectacular displays of light and energy. Such situations are not simply cosmic spectacles; they are essential to the evolution and arrangement of the universe itself.
Upon a galactic collision, stars are torn from their original halos. Matter is energized, forming new stars and nebulas. The very nature of galaxies is altered, creating a shifting landscape across the cosmos.
